Start here
Never feed a bug wider than the space between your reptile's eyes.
Look at your reptile head on. Measure the gap between its eyes. A Dubia roach that is wider than that gap is too big, and a bug that is too big is hard to swallow. Measure first, then pick your size.
- 1Look at your reptile from the front.
- 2Find the space between its eyes.
- 3Pick a Dubia roach no wider than that space.
- 4When your reptile grows, move up a size.

What keeps your Dubia roaches going.
Heat is what kills them
Never leave the tub in a car, in the sun, or next to a heater.
Give them egg crate
Put egg crate in the tub. It gives them room to spread out and keeps them off each other.
They last
Dubia roaches keep going far longer than a cricket. One order lasts, so you are not buying more every few days.
